Over the years I've worked on a few CD players and one of the big problems is that some of the early Philips CD mechs have gone out of production. I started compiling a matrix of what CD players had what CD transport and if there were replacements available to determine what sort of CD players were worth fixing. Since working on CD players requires a pile of specialist gear and some experience, I didn't see any issue in publishing it here. The 1990s was the peak of digital audio and there are lots of players from the era that I feel handle CD reproduction better than modern, unemotive Wolfson based players.

Some Philips transports have multiple names and this lookup groups the ones that I know:

  • CDM12.1/CDM12.2 -> VAM1201/1202 (these appear to be interchangeable but not verified)
  • CDM12.4/05 -> VAM1204
